Toshiteru Ishitani is a scholar working on Epidemiology, Molecular Biology and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Toshiteru Ishitani has authored 12 papers receiving a total of 392 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Epidemiology, 4 papers in Molecular Biology and 3 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Toshiteru Ishitani's work include Sepsis Diagnosis and Treatment (4 papers), Cardiac electrophysiology and arrhythmias (3 papers) and Ion channel regulation and function (2 papers). Toshiteru Ishitani is often cited by papers focused on Sepsis Diagnosis and Treatment (4 papers), Cardiac electrophysiology and arrhythmias (3 papers) and Ion channel regulation and function (2 papers). Toshiteru Ishitani collaborates with scholars based in Japan. Toshiteru Ishitani's co-authors include Satoshi Gando, Naoyuki Matsuda, Takashi Kameue, Osamu Kemmotsu, Yuji Morimoto, Mineji Hayakawa, Morio Kanno, Junko Kimura, Yuichi Hattori and Atsushi Tamada and has published in prestigious journals such as The Journal of Physiology, Critical Care Medicine and Journal of Pharmacology and Experimental Therapeutics.
